Keystone XFit LED Bollards Elevates Outdoor Lighting

XFit bollards

Bollards don’t have to be boring. The XFIT LED Bollards by Keystone offer a new level of lighting for paths and walkways on campuses, in office parks, and around high-end buildings.

Its versatile look features a variety of functional and decorative styles including Cone Reflector flattops and dome tops, Louver Reflector flattops and dome tops, and Decorative styles—and can be easily installed by placing the fixture head over the base.

In addition, the LED head features Power and Color Select technology, so you can change your light to suit your environment. A built-in dusk-to-dawn photocell saves energy and heightens security.

XFIT Bollards are IP65 rated and are equipped with dependable Keystone LED drivers. Keystone offers a complete line of accessories, including bases, anchor bolt kits, sleeve bolt kits, 180-degree shields, and a retrofit plate for legacy bollards. They’re available in black and bronze finishes.
